Output ca80be36d1ead6f4b55a4f2a21af4f2c6b046ac492e573659983e7dc9dcb06ab:2

value
23478056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27f578577cc93e25014b60ab4d04f81fd2362485 OP_EQUAL
address
MBYSeULLK93Ry5meiaUifmjNWybtFE4Gqw
transaction
ca80be36d1ead6f4b55a4f2a21af4f2c6b046ac492e573659983e7dc9dcb06ab
spent
true